M4 provides quality LED bulbs, and excellent advice and customer service. I changed out my entire 5th wheel using their bulbs and all I can say is wow. I had forgotten to order a bulb for the basement and because of postage cost decided to just go to WaLmart for one of their LED bulbs. Looked identical at a fraction of the cost. Found out why when I tried to install it. M4 uses aluminum frames, Walmart cardboard. Bulb bent on the first attempt to push it into the socket. You can buy it once in a quality product, or several times if you go cheap. One caution. I have a scare light on each side of my 3400RL, but both are on one switch. No choice, either both off or both on. We are on a seasonal site and twice with different neighbors, they both asked if I could turn off the light on their side. Said it was like a full moon in their windows. I just disconnected that light, but it is a testimony of the quality and quantity the M4 products give you.
